    Home button doesn't Zero DRO's

    Hi
    Had my machine working perfectly on an old PC with XP. Upgraded to a new PC but kept XP and have a parallel port on motherboard. Cloned the system across, everything seemed to running fine.

    Jogging seemed at a different speed, a bit faster, I put that down to different output on port. I have tuned the motors again.

    But, I have noticed that when I press the home button, the machine homes to the homing switches but the display doesn't reset to '0'

    Any ideas please?

    Config > Homing/Limits

    Check the Auto Zero boxes.
